Here's everything that happened to the project before it was deemed unfeasible
MANILA, Philippines – The Makati City subway project has been touted as the “crowning glory” of Mayor Abby Binay.
It was supposed to be open to the public in 2025 — the same year Binay ends her third term as head of the financial district of the metropolis. However, the pandemic and, later, a Supreme Court ruling on the land dispute between Makati and Taguig would put construction work to a halt — to the dismay of the commuting public and the private partner of the Makati local government unit.
Philippine Infradev Holdings, Incorporated — the private firm that has since shelled out billions for the project — is taking the issue to an arbitration court in Singapore.
Here’s everything that happened to the project before it was deemed unfeasible. – Rappler.com
